The Repeating decimals are __________ rational numbers.
WHAT

Respuesta :

Аноним Аноним
  • 04-09-2019

Answer:

always

Step-by-step explanation:

Any repeating decimal can be written in the form a/b (b≠0) so it is a rational number. (rational numbers can always be written as a fraction).
